Transaction 63cb27a55dbf80152247ac7e40da48d9cf80d4e4088eb7aee87f67b311c57d21
1 Input
1 Output
-
63cb27a55dbf80152247ac7e40da48d9cf80d4e4088eb7aee87f67b311c57d21:0
- value
- 99334
- script pubkey
- OP_0 OP_PUSHBYTES_20 26c2c0d618af667af5bbc07a0bc4a7b8c9febca4
- address
- bc1qympvp4sc4an84admcpaqh398hryla09y2hew7a